Save Money With Free Hotel Cooling

[fusion_text] Did you know that allowing your DOAS (dedicated outdoor air system) to deliver cooler air in the summer could actually save you money? A DOAS uses a separate unit to condition (heat, cool, humidify, dehumidify) all of the outdoor air brought into a building for ventilation and then delivers it to each occupied space. […]

Maximizing Profits With Dual Branding

[fusion_text] As of January 2015, there are 79 operational dual branded hotels in the US with another 54 currently under construction. Additionally, there are another 100 approved projects scheduled to open by the end of 2018.
